2017-10-09 2 views
-3
<EditText 
       android:layout_width="match_parent" 
       android:layout_height="wrap_content" 
       android:id="@+id/editView" 
       android:layout_marginTop="20dp"/> 

      <Button 
       android:layout_width="wrap_content" 
       android:layout_height="wrap_content" 
       android:id="@+id/button" 
       android:text="Click"/> 

      <TextView 
       android:layout_width="match_parent" 
       android:layout_height="wrap_content" 
       android:id="@+id/textView" 
       android:textSize="20sp"/> 

je ne reçois pas comment le code s'il vous plaît donner une solution je veux que ce que j'écris editveiw affichera sur textview quand je clique sur le bouton en même activitéJe viens de commencer à coder dans android mon ques. est de savoir comment passer des données de EditText à l'aide du bouton textview en même activité

public class MainActivity extends AppCompatActivity { 

    @Override 
    protected void onCreate(Bundle savedInstanceState) { 
     super.onCreate(savedInstanceState); 
     setContentView(R.layout.main_layout); 
     Edittext myTextButton = (Edittext) findViewById(R.id.editView); 
     myTextButton.setOnClickListener(new View.OnClickListener() { 

      } 
     } 
+0

ur manque setContentView (R.layout.main_layout); après super.onCrée (savedInstanceState); – steevoo

+0

D'abord votre code a un problème que vous avez 'Editview' au lieu de' EditText' ??? – Xenolion

+0

Oui aussi 'setContentView (R.layout.main_layout);' éditez votre question et vous obtiendrez une réponse. Il suffit de modifier! – Xenolion

Répondre

2

S'il vous plaît vérifier ci-dessous le code

 final TextView textView =(TextView) findViewById(R.id.textView); 
    final EditText editText =(EditText) findViewById(R.id.editView); 
    Button button =(Button) findViewById(R.id.button); 


    button.setOnClickListener(new View.OnClickListener() { 
     @Override 
     public void onClick(View v) { 

      textView.setText(editText.getText().toString()); 
     } 
    });